Real Madrid orchestrated a commanding performance against fourth-tier Deportivo Minera, securing a resounding 5-0 victory in the Copa del Rey round of 32. The match, played on Monday, saw the Spanish champions dominate from the outset, with Federico Valverde, Eduardo Camavinga, and Arda Guler finding the net in the first half. Veteran midfielder Luka Modric added a fourth goal in the second half, before Guler completed his brace to seal a comfortable passage to the last 16. The lopsided victory allowed coach Carlo Ancelotti to rest key players ahead of the Spanish Super Cup in Saudi Arabia, with Kylian Mbappe and Vinicius Junior making second-half appearances. The match unfolded with a predictable pattern of Real Madrid dominance. Valverde opened the scoring early on, volleying home from the back post. Camavinga doubled the lead shortly thereafter, heading in from close range. Despite several other promising chances, including one for young Brazilian prospect Endrick, it was Guler who extended the lead further, his shot taking a deflection before finding the back of the net. The first half ended with Real Madrid firmly in control, the scoreline reflecting their complete dominance of the lower-league opposition. The game served as a valuable opportunity for squad rotation and for some of the less-frequent starters to gain match fitness and contribute to the team’s success.
The second half continued in much the same vein. Brahim Diaz nearly added a fourth goal early on, striking the post. However, it was veteran midfielder Luka Modric who eventually found the net, curling in a delightful effort to further extend Real Madrid’s lead. With the victory all but assured, the focus shifted to managing game time and avoiding injuries. Young Turkish playmaker Guler capped off a memorable night by adding his second goal, finishing with aplomb after being set up by Fran Garcia. The draw for the next round of the Copa del Rey is scheduled for Wednesday, with the matches taking place between January 14-16.
